Obituary: Antonetta Caromile

The 92-year-old Bristol resident will be laid to rest Wednesday, Nov. 14.


Mrs. Antonetta (Salvaggio) Caromile, 92, of Roma Street, Bristol, died Saturday, Nov. 10, 2012 at the Silver Creek Manor Nursing Home, Bristol. She was the wife of the late Louis Caromile.

Born in Bristol, and a lifelong resident, she was a daughter of the late Jacquim "Jack " and Emily(Cirillo) Salvaggio. Antonetta was a homemaker and a hairdresser. She was a communicant of Our Lady of Mount Carmel Church and Antonetta also loved cooking for her family.

She will be sadly missed by her son, Joseph Caromile and his wife, Laura of Warwick and her daughter, Lou Ann Cortellessa and her husband, Domenic of Bristol; her grandchildren, Michael J., Stephen L., Jonathan E. Bethany L. Caromile and Robert Cortellessa; her great grandchildren, Presley M. and Vincent M. Cortellessa; and a brother, Alphonse Salvaggio of Bristol. In addition to her husband and parents, she was preceded in death by a brother, Joseph Salvaggio.
